Boosting Project Success: A Guide to Resource Planning

Resource planning check here is a crucial aspect of project management that directly impacts success. To achieve optimal outcomes, project managers must thoroughly plan and allocate resources effectively. This involves identifying the necessary human talent, materials, equipment, and budget to execute each stage within the project timeline. A comprehensive resource plan ensures that projects have the tools they need to move forward smoothly.

Moreover, effective resource planning can mitigate risks by identifying potential constraints early on. By strategically addressing these issues, project managers can optimize the overall efficiency and productivity of the project team.

  • Explicitly defining project scope and objectives is essential for accurate resource allocation.
  • Frequently monitor and adjust resource utilization based on project progress and evolving needs.
  • Utilize collaborative tools and techniques to facilitate effective communication and coordination among team members.

By implementing a robust resource planning process, project managers can set their teams up for success, delivering projects on time and within budget.

Effective Project Scheduling and Resource Management

Successful project implementation hinges on meticulous planning and efficient resource allocation. A well-defined project schedule provides a roadmap for task completion, outlining timeframes while ensuring coordination among team members. Conversely, effective resource management entails locating the right individuals with necessary qualifications to designated roles, maximizing productivity and minimizing hindrances. This synergy of scheduling and resource management streamlines a project's trajectory towards successful finalization

Project Harmony: Matching Resources to Aims

Successfully navigating the complexities of a project often hinges on one crucial aspect: effectively leveraging resources. It's a delicate balancing act, where assigning time, budget, and talent in a way that directly supports goal achievements is paramount. Failing to achieve this harmony can lead to schedule delays, ultimately hindering the project's completion.

A comprehensive understanding of both the objectives and the available assets is essential for this process. Collaborative planning between project managers, stakeholders, and team members allow for a transparent analysis of needs and weighing based on impact. Regular review throughout the project lifecycle ensures that resources remain aligned with evolving goals, fostering productivity and increasing the likelihood of a successful outcome.
